Applied to the position, get an email back with a 4 question assessment that I only had 25 minutes to complete and needed to submit a 1 minute video as to why I think I'd be a great fit for the health coach position. Received another email 4 days later about doing a mock health coach interview.
Interview questions [1]
Question 1
A woman wants to lose 50lbs but her husband isn’t supportive. How will you help her handle this situation?
A woman wants to lose weight but hasn’t been logging her food because her husband is in the hospital. How would you respond?
If a company email went out that asked you to change how you do everything to a new process, how would you handle that/what steps would you take?
After submitting a self-recorded video introducing yourself, if accepted, you are invited to a video interview. The conversation explores your background, education and experience, as well as goals for your career. It was relaxed but professional.

A few rounds of interviews with leadership and then presented with a case study for a theoretical user of Noom of how to assist them through menu selection at a popular restaurant chain.
Interview process included a mock interview (digital) and a virtual 1:1 meeting with a Heath Coach. My 1:1 meeting ended up being a phone call rather than a virtual meeting.
